Woodlands North (TE1) is a Mass Rapid Transit (MRT) station on the Thomson–East Coast Line and a future Rapid Transit System (RTS) on the Johor Bahru–Singapore Rapid Transit System[1].

Artworks

  • TE1-New Departures.png
    Thomson–East Coast Line: New Departures by Amanda Heng
    This artwork explores borders and boundaries from a personal perspective rather than a physical one. The artist invited individuals to share their personal courageous acts when they had crossed their own boundaries. This artwork was created to inspire our commuters to take on their daily life with courage and positivity.[2]
